WebJul 3, 2024 · The shelf life of 5-gallon bottles is up to two years, as was previously mentioned. When it gets to that stage, the water will not go bad. On the other hand, it could acquire a stale flavor. Because it is constructed out of food-grade plastic or glass, the jug itself has an endless shelf life. Although the FDA has decided that there’s no limit to the shelf life of bottled water, you may often see an expiry date on the bottle. But, does that mean water can go bad and “expire”? Well, yes and no. The water itself doesn’t go bad, but after a while, chemicals from the plastic bottle may start to leak into the water … See more Thinking of swapping your disposable water bottle to a reusable bottle? In 2024, a water-contamination crisis in Newark, New Jersey led to area officials distributing bottles of water from their stored emergency supplies. One water crisis almost begat another water crisis: several of the stored bottles were older than the “best by” dates printed on them. thepnimmit 1992 co. ltdWebHowever, this doesn’t exactly mean that you can no longer drink the bottled water once it has reached past the expiry date.
